Output 8e13959a8c11ad9ade60fe4d4131efb4e382697d9f195e48ce59686104926057:1

value
25908323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 278a8b1ebdcfc49776e392815285738d6f73e59f OP_EQUAL
address
MBWEZ5Vy1LRdJLrxXRJ8ejVBYKoJ3K43Dv
transaction
8e13959a8c11ad9ade60fe4d4131efb4e382697d9f195e48ce59686104926057
spent
true